Her Secret Seas
I’m jumping in head first
I don’t care how deep it is
She bleeds beauty so well
It seeps through cracked walls
My fingers paper-cut
and aching to a beat
From writing, turning pages
I’d give them all to her
She lays her head somewhere
on some far away cloud
to listen as the rain falls
on some far away boy
I hardly even know her
So curious, this silent spell
I’m electrified through distance
Roads, skies, and mountains
If she would have it so
I would find her in her bed
Asleep on some silver dream
And humming my song
Awaiting patiently a signal
That I am free to take off
A granting of passage
To traverse her secret seas
